During the extraction and processing of coal, a large amount of solid waste, collectively known as gangue, is produced. This gangue has a low carbon content but a high ash content, accounting for approximately 15 to 20% of the total coal yield. Coal Rank, Kentucky Geological Survey, University of Kentucky

The stages of physical and chemical changes that proceed from peat through coal are called coalification, and are classified and described by rank.In general, rank categories are defined based on recognizable changes in coal parameters.

Coal explained

Bituminous coal contains 45%–86% carbon. Bituminous coal in the United States is between 100 million and 300 million years old. Bituminous coal is the most abundant rank of coal found in the United States, and it accounted for about 46% of total U.S. coal production in 2022.

Coal | Uses, Types, Pollution, & Facts | Britannica

Coal is defined as having more than 50 percent by weight (or 70 percent by volume) carbonaceous matter produced by the compaction and hardening of altered plant remains—namely, peat deposits.
